Output 2eca561b466d3ae44b13b389770d638cb1c3d8c4382f5dc7b7973431ef6270c9:0

value
647304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fde05e1a23a949cf7cf02599c2148bab4f5de87 OP_EQUAL
address
338v2r8abCBih9XBGUhuxBzNVKGY7QJ61i
transaction
2eca561b466d3ae44b13b389770d638cb1c3d8c4382f5dc7b7973431ef6270c9
confirmations
309059
spent
true